More accurate emission calculations through expanded data and modelling

Sonja Granbohm

Biocode has integrated the Climatiq database into its emission calculation infrastructure, bringing access to more than 60 databases and over 900,000 emission factors. This significantly expands the range of high-quality emission data available for our customers and supports more accurate, transparent, and up-to-date emission calculations.

Over 900,000 emission factors in one comprehensive data source

Climatiq’s databases include ecoinvent, EXIOBASE, Agribalyse, the European Environment Agency, the GHG Protocol, and many others. It is the largest scientifically validated emissions factor database in the world. Emissions can be broken down into fossil, biogenic, land use (FLAG), and deforestation emissions, as well as by gas, including CO₂, CH₄, N₂O, and other gases.

Biocode’s own modelling complements international data

At the same time, Biocode continues to develop and maintain its own modelling infrastructure. In particular, we are building our own mass data analysis tool for land emissions, enabling us to model land-related emissions at scale and with a high level of detail.

Data from Climatiq will be paired with Biocode’s own modelling and with information from other verified, scientific sources. This allows our customers to select the most appropriate data for different calculation needs rather than relying on a single database or methodology.

More accurate and continuously improving emission calculations

For our customers, this means access to continuously improving emission data. Climatiq data is updated monthly, while land emission factors are updated annually in line with the latest Land Sector and Removals Guidance.

By combining broad international datasets with Biocode’s own scientific modelling, we can provide increasingly accurate emission calculations while keeping the underlying data aligned with the latest scientific and methodological developments.
